Docker: Maitiro ekuisa yazvino vhezheni yakagadzika pane DEBIAN 10?

Docker: Maitiro ekuisa yazvino vhezheni yakagadzika pane DEBIAN 10?

Docker: Maitiro ekuisa yazvino vhezheni yakagadzika pane DEBIAN 10?

La kunyatsoona kweKushandisa Maitiro uye MaApplication kana MaSystem zvinechekuita nekugona kugoverana zvakafanana Hardware, zvinhu zvinoverengeka zveizvi zvinoshanda zvakazvimiririra zvizere.

Kana zvasvika pakuona Maitiro ekushanda game mahara, emahara uye / kana akavhura matekinoroji, matekinoroji kana kunyorera zvinowanzodiwa, senge Promox, Xen, VirtualBox, QEMU kana KVM. Asi kana zvasvika pa Zvishandiso kana maSystem, inowanzo shandiswa zvakanyanya ku Kubernetes kana Docker.

Docker: Nhanganyaya

Aya maviri ekupedzisira ari container-based virtualization tekinoroji. Munyaya ye Docker, yakaburitswa mu gore 2013, sechikamu che kuvhura sosi kuvandudza akadanwa Docker Injini. Izvo zvakatora mukana wezvinoitika kufambira mberi kwenguva, ndokuti, pfungwa uye ruzivo pamusoro pemidziyo kusvika nhasi kubva ku Maitiro ekushanda yemahara uye / kana yakavhurika (Unix / Linux), zvakadai mapoka uye nzvimbo dzemazita, kufambira mberi munzvimbo ino iri kuwedzera yetekinoroji.

Pane dzimwe nguva dzakapfuura dzatakataura nezvadzo Docker, ndosaka tisingazotsvage kuti chii, kana hunhu hwayo, zvivakwa, kana zvimwewo zvinhu kana zvinhu zviri. Saka, isu ticha tarisa chaizvo pakuisa iyo yazvino vhezheni (19.03.8) about DHEVHANI 10 (Buster) y GNU / Linux Distros, zvakafanana kana zvichibva pane izvi, senge MX Linux 19.

Nekudaro, kuti uwane rumwe ruzivo iwe unogona kuwana edu apfuura zvinyorwa pa Docker.

Docker
Nyaya inoenderana:
Maitiro ekuisa Docker pane Raspberry pi neRaspbian?
Docker
Nyaya inoenderana:
Iyo nyowani vhezheni yeDocker Container 18.09 inosvika pamwe nekuvandudzwa kutsva
yakaoma-docker
Nyaya inoenderana:
Kuoma: inowirirana CLI maneja weDocker midziyo
Nyaya inoenderana:
Maitiro ekuisa Docker paLinux Mint 18 Sarah

Docker: Zvemukati

Chii chinonzi Mudziyo?

Usati watanga iyo yekuisa maitiro eiyi container-based virtualization tekinoroji, kuti gare gare uzokwanisa kuisa chero chishandiso kana system kuburikidza ne "Mudziyo", zvakakosha kuti zvijeke kune zvisina kunzwisisika, zvinoreva mudziyo.

Kutora iyo HPE (Hewlett Packard Enterprise) yepamutemo peji nezve akati tekinoroji, inotitaurira zvinotevera:

"Midziyo yeKushandisa haina kureruka, mamiriro ekumhanya-nguva anopa mashandiro nemafaira, akasiyana, uye maraibhurari avanoda kumhanyisa, nokudaro vachiwedzera kugona kwavo.".

"Nepo echinyakare Virtual Machines (VMs) achibvumidza kugona kwecomputer zvivakwa, Midziyo inogonesa iyo yesoftware application. Kusiyana neVirtual Machines, Midziyo inoshandisa yavo inomiririra Inoshanda Sisitimu (OS) pachinzvimbo chekupa yavo".

Docker: Maitiro ekuisa pane DEBIAN 10 (Buster)

A. Nhanho 1

Gadzirira iyo Operating system yekuisa.

sudo apt update && sudo apt-get install apt-transport-https ca-certificates curl gnupg-agent software-properties-common

Docker: Kuisirwa - Nhanho 1

B. Nhanho 2

Dhawunirodha kiyi ku Yepamutemo repamutemo, gadzira iro repamutemo repositi uye simbisa mafaera aripo kubva pairi, ine vhezheni yedu GNU / Linux Distro. Nezvedu, DHEVHANI 10 (Buster) kana zvimwe GNU / Linux Distro, zvakafanana kana zvichibva pairi, senge MX Linux 19.

curl -fsSL https://download.docker.com/linux/debian/gpg | sudo apt-key add -
sudo add-apt-repository "deb [arch=amd64] https://download.docker.com/linux/debian $(lsb_release -cs) stable"
sudo apt update && apt-cache policy docker-ce

Docker: Kuisirwa - Nhanho 2

C. Nhanho 3

Isa iyo application uye yakakurudzira akakosha mafaera.

sudo apt install docker-ce docker-ce-cli containerd.io

Docker: Kuisirwa - Nhanho 3

D. Nhanho 4

Simbisa kuisirwa kwekushandisa, kumhanyisa kumisikidza kweyedzo mudziyo inonzi Mhoro-nyika.

sudo docker run hello-world

Docker: Kuisirwa - Nhanho 4

E. Nhanho 5

Tarisa vhezheni yeiyo yakaiswa application.

docker -v

Docker: Kuisirwa - Nhanho 5

F. Nhanho 6

Iyi nhanho inosarudzika, nekuti ndeyekuona kuti mudziyo wakaiswa kare hautorwe uye kuiswazve, kana uchinge wakumbirwa kumhanyazve.

sudo docker run hello-world

Docker: Kuisirwa - Nhanho 6

G. Nhanho 7

Iyi imwe nhanho inogona zvakare kutariswa sarudzo, sezvo iri chaizvo yekutendera a "Asiri-maneja mushandisi" inogona kumhanyisa mudziyo pasina kuda mvumo "mutungamiri". Yenyaya iyi yekudzidza, mvumo ichapihwa kune aripo mushandisi anonzi "Sysadmin".

sudo adduser sysadmin docker
docker run hello-world

Docker: Kuisirwa - Nhanho 8

H. Nhanho 8

Chekupedzisira, iyo yakanaka usati watanga kushandisa zvizere ku Docker, ndeyekutangazve nekusimbisa kutanga kweSevhisi uye kuitwa kweyeyedzo mudziyo.

sudo /etc/init.d/docker status
docker run hello-world

Docker: Kuisirwa - Nhanho 8

Gare gare, mune rimwe bhuku pamusoro peiyo yakati tekinoroji kana inoenderana nayo, isu tichaedza kumisikidza chimwe chishandiso kana sisitimu yekuenderera tichidzidzira kuchiziva. Nekudaro, kune yakanyanya kuzvidzidzisa kana kuda kuziva, pane rakanakisa bhuku remanyowani iro rine rumwe ruzivo rwakanangana ne kuisirwa pane DEBIAN GNU / Linux 9/10 muchikamu chemagwaro cheiyo docker yepamutemo saiti.

Chekupedzisira, kana iwe uchida kuziva zvishoma nezvazvo docker, kuti inoshanda sei uye inoshandiswa muhupenyu chaihwo, unogona kuwana zvinotevera zvinongedzo zviviri: RedHat y aws amazon.

Mufananidzo wakajairika wemhedziso yechinyorwa

Mhedziso

Tinovimba izvi "inobatsira shoma posvo" nezve ichi chakanakisa app uye «Tecnología de Virtualización basada en Contenedores» kudana «Docker», Iyo inopa yakawedzera dura rekushandisa virtualization kubvisa uye otomatiki pane akawanda Maitiro ekushanda; kuva zvakawanda kufarira uye kushandiswa, Zvese «Comunidad de Software Libre y Código Abierto» uye yemupiro mukuru mukupararira kweinoshamisa, hombe uye kukura ecosystem yezvishandiso zve «GNU/Linux».

Uye kuti uwane rumwe ruzivo, usazeze nguva dzose kushanyira chero Raibhurari yepaindaneti Chemhondoro OpenLibra y jedit kuverenga mabhuku (maPDF) pamusoro penyaya iyi kana zvimwe nzvimbo dzekuziva. Parizvino, kana iwe waifarira izvi «publicación», usarega kuigovana nevamwe, mune yako Anofarira mawebhusaiti, chiteshi, mapoka, kana nharaunda yemasocial network, zviri nyore yemahara uye yakavhurika se Mastodon, kana kuchengetedzeka uye zvakavanzika senge teregiramu.

Kana kungo shanyira peji redu repamba pa DesdeLinux kana kujoina iyo yepamutemo Chiteshi Teregiramu ye DesdeLinux kuverenga uye kuvhotera izvi kana zvimwe zvinonakidza zvinyorwa pa «Software Libre», «Código Abierto», «GNU/Linux» uye mimwe misoro ine chekuita ne «Informática y la Computación», and the «Actualidad tecnológica».


Siya yako yekutaura

Your kero e havazobvumirwi ichibudiswa. Raida minda anozivikanwa ne *

*

*

  1. Inotarisira iyo data: Miguel Ángel Gatón
  2. Chinangwa cheiyo data: Kudzora SPAM, manejimendi manejimendi.
  3. Legitimation: Kubvuma kwako
  4. Kutaurirana kwedata
  5. Dhata yekuchengetedza: Dhatabhesi inobatwa neOccentus Networks (EU)
  6. Kodzero: Panguva ipi neipi iwe unogona kudzora, kupora uye kudzima ruzivo rwako